1、 读写分离 2、 分段加锁 3、 减少锁持有的时间 多个线程尽量以相同的顺序去获取资源 不能将锁的粒度过于细化,不然可能会出现线程的加锁和释放次数过多,反而效率不如一次加一把大锁。 MySQL中int(20)中20的涵义? 1,是指显示字符的长度。20表示最大显示宽度为20,但仍占4字节存储,存储范围不变; 2、 不影响内部存储,只是影响带zerofill定义的int时,前面补多少个0,易于报表展示 Was this helpful? YesNo 0 / 0 上一篇: MySQL中数据库为什么使用B+树而不是B树? 下一篇: MySQL中优化特定类型的查询语句? 发表回复 取消回复0 Your email address will not be published. 在此浏览器中保存我的显示名称、邮箱地址和网站地址,以便下次评论时使用。